Misuse of room heater is dangerous, know 5 big problems

The use of room heaters increases in winter to avoid cold. This appliance is very helpful in keeping the home or office warm. But experts say that not using the heater properly can cause many health and safety problems.

5 problems caused by misuse of room heater

dry skin and hair
Room heater continuously releases hot air, which reduces the humidity of the room. Staying in its hot air for a long time can make the skin dry and rough. Hair also becomes weak and breaks.

breathing problems
The mixture of dry air and dust can increase the risk of irritation or infection in the nose, throat and lungs. It is especially harmful for people suffering from asthma and allergies.

headache and fatigue
Prolonged exposure to extremely hot air can cause imbalance in body temperature, leading to problems like headache, dizziness and fatigue.

fire danger
Keeping dry objects, clothes or paper near the heater increases the risk of fire. This can become a major reason for domestic accidents.

excessive power consumption
Unsafe or continuously used room heaters can lead to increased electricity bills as well as equipment damage.

How to use room heater safely

According to experts, it is very important to adopt some precautions while using room heater.

maintain proper distance
Always keep the heater away from the corners of the room and do not keep any object near it.

maintain ventilation
When running the heater, ensure some air circulation in the room, so that dry air and dust do not accumulate.

use on time
Do not run the heater continuously. Experts say that it is better to run it for 2-3 hours and then switch it off.

use a humidifier
Place a humidifier or bowl of water along with the heater to maintain humidity in the room. This protects the skin and lungs.

keep safety equipment
Place a smoke detector and fire extinguisher near the heater. Also keep children and pets away from the heater.

Expert advice

Room heater is a helpful appliance to stay warm in winter, but its safe and controlled use is essential. Experts say that misuse of heaters can pose a threat to both health and safety.

When used at the right time and in the right manner, a room heater is effective in providing relief from cold, and health problems can also be avoided.
